IndyCast Radio Drama Special #4 is here!

276860_112935822078450_1224552354_n.jpg


In this special edition of the show, tune in to the exciting conclusion to the IndyCast's Radio Drama - Indiana Jones and the Gold Goddess!

Featuring the voice talents of Kay Bierbacher, Ed Dolista, Renee Hardin, Pedro Jorba, Rob Magee, Silvio Mannello, Lito Velasco & Keith Voss. Produced & Edited by Rob Magee. Based on Marvel Comics 'Further Adventures of Indiana Jones' Issue #10. Adapted by Keith Voss. [In Stereo]
